Oxford Police Department, Alabama
End of Watch Friday, August 19, 1977
Add to My HeroesWilliam Henry Beard
Captain Beard was shot and killed while transporting a prisoner to the police department off Interstate 20 in Pell City. The prisoner complained that his handcuffs were too tight during the trip. As Captain Beard attempted to loosen the handcuffs the suspect gained control of Captain Beard's service weapon and shot him.
Captain Beard had served with the agency for 16 years. He was survived by his wife, son, and daughter.
